Cooking the asparagus:  Trim the asparagus by bending each stalk near the bottom and discarding the bit where it naturally breaks.  Bring some well salted water to the boil in a shallow wide pan, add the asparagus and cook for 3-4 minutes until tender. 

Just as it comes:  Drizzle with basil oil and shave 4-6 thin pieces of parmesan.  Sprinkle with a few Maldon sea-salt flakes and some black pepper.

A classic way:  Buy our ready-made Hollandaise Sauce for a classic accompaniment.

Ham it up:  Parma ham with asparagus is an ideal mixture of tastes and textures.  Either wrap around or shred over.
